Cta Implements New Features in the Var 'Low Cost' to Improve Its Performance

Summary by sport.es
The Technical Committee of Arbitrators of the RFEF has analyzed this Tuesday the functioning of the ‘Football Video Support’, both in Liga F and in Primera RFEF. On the training day, held in the City of Football of Las Rozas, the two changes that have been implemented in recent weeks to improve the functioning of the FVS have been detailed.
